Anna Taylor, once mocked as the most miserable wealthy wife, endures a loveless marriage with playboy heir Ryan Carter for years. Reborn after a tragic past life—where she was betrayed by Ryan, manipulated by his mistress Kelly Smith, and died penniless—Anna seizes her second chance. When Ryan forces her to choose between an open marriage with Kelly or a divorce, she unhesitatingly takes the latter, claiming her share of assets to start anew.

Anna Taylor’s journey in My Husband Wanted an Open Marriage — This Time, I Said No begins where many silent marriages end: in quiet erasure. For years, she played the dutiful heiress-wife to Ryan Carter—a charming but emotionally vacant playboy—while enduring public ridicule and private contempt. Her past-life trauma—betrayal, manipulation by Kelly Smith, and a destitute death—wasn’t just backstory; it was the catalyst for radical self-reclamation.
When Ryan presents Anna with the ultimatum—an open marriage shared with his mistress or immediate divorce—it’s not the choice that transforms her, but her unflinching refusal to negotiate her dignity. Unlike her former self who internalized shame, reborn Anna asserts boundaries without apology. Her decision to claim her rightful assets isn’t greed—it’s restitution. This moment crystallizes her evolution: from passive observer to sovereign architect of her life.
Crucially, Anna’s liberation doesn’t hinge on winning Ryan back or vilifying Kelly. Instead, she redefines love as self-honoring presence—not possession or performance. My Husband Wanted an Open Marriage — This Time, I Said No challenges the trope that healing requires reconciliation with abusers. It affirms that walking away—with clarity, courage, and legal agency—is its own profound love story.
